INTRODUCTION
Indian Railways, or the lifeline of the nation, has got an allocation of ₹2.52 lakh crore in the Union Budget 2025. This investment is going to increase the infrastructure spending, safety measures, and modernization of the rail network. With a focus on efficiency, sustainability, and passenger convenience, the funds are likely to change one of the world’s largest rail networks. The initiative also complements the government’s vision of economic advancement and connectivity, and strengthens the transportation framework for the Indian economy.
BACKGROUND
Incorporating itself into the nation’s economic plan, the Indian Railways helped facilitate movement by passengers and freights all around the country. It has rail networks covering about 68,000 kilometres that cater to an enormous amount of passengers on daily basis and it is regarded one of the world’s largest railway system. However, the industry has dealt with perennial challenges such as inadequate infrastructure, the lack of security, and disorganized operation over the years. The government has targeted the modernization of railways during the last couple of years in terms of improving safety measures, electrisation of the railway stations, repurposing stations into different usages, and most recently, even high-speed train operations. As much as a budget for the year 2025 has also been allocated toward this cause; thus, putting further facilitation toward smooth functionalities within the sector through meeting world standards and progressions.
KEY POINTS OF THE BUDGET ALLOCATION
- Infrastructure Development: As part of the sponsored budget, a large amount will be spent in the development and improvement of railway infrastructures that involve the development of new railway lines, doubling of existing tracks, gauge conversion, and modernization of railway stations.
- The sizeable foreign investment planned in this budget includes railway electrification and green energy use to avoid carbon emissions so that the government’s agenda for sustainability can be achieved.
- The high-speed rail corridor with bullet train Mumbai-Ahmedabad, extension of the high-speed rail corridors, along with their probable routes, shall be facilitated through the budget.
- Safety Upgrades: Safety will remain the biggest focus area of the railway segment, where money is poured for track up gradation, implementation of smart signalling systems and the Kavach anti-collision system.
- Customer Comfort and Digitisation: Passenger convenience and the entire digitisation process of railways has been emphasized with the proposed upgrades in the infrastructure of the station, sanitation, AI-powered ticketing and many more digital enhancements.
- Freight Corridors and Logistics: Plans for augmenting the freight corridors and logistics parks would increase the movement of goods which improves efficiencies while also reducing the cost of transportation.
RECENT DEVELOPMENTS IN INDIAN RAILWAYS
Indian Railways have recently made a notable progress in all the parameters: .
- Electrification Drive: Electrification of standard gauge track (85 on track) on all railways in the country to 2030-electrification has been carried out in progress.
- Background: Semi-high-speed Vande Bharat trains have been launched on a few corridors where time saving along with passenger comfort have been achieved.
- Kavach Safety System: Installation of the anti-collision device (Kavach) has been sped-up to prevent train accidents and to protect passengers.
- Railway Station Re Development: The ministry is there in operation station redevelopment schemes (eg., Amrit Bharat Station Scheme) to improve facilities in chosen stations.
- Freight Corridor Extension: At macro level exclusive freight corridors are being created for the benefit of the logistics performance through the optimization of duration of transport and transport cost of freight.
